Transaction 3ec77a7fa6d549aeb40fb59addc1f65587f85d76fdceee53d3a477116666923e

1 Input
2 Outputs
  • 3ec77a7fa6d549aeb40fb59addc1f65587f85d76fdceee53d3a477116666923e:0
  • value  1181520
    address  3NeRgJmoe8SDC6AjFbYw9azneesT6M8VDB
  • 3ec77a7fa6d549aeb40fb59addc1f65587f85d76fdceee53d3a477116666923e:1
  • value  4632743
    address  3Bme5D5k7VeaEzHe2mi2w14ERWmjsXDiqT